We love the slightly grainy texture it brings to sitaphal ice ...The sugar apple or sweetsop is the edible fruit of Annona squamosa, [1] the most widely grown species of Annona and a native of tropical climate in the Americas and West Indies. Spanish traders aboard the Manila galleons docking in the Philippines brought it to Asia. Sugar Apple, Custard Apple, Sweetsop-Anon, Sweetsop. One of the best subtropical fruit trees, small tree, starts fruiting right away, relatively cold hardy. A must for your fruit garden. This plant drops leaves during winter-spring. This is the best species of Annona suited for container growing, due to its small height

Custard Apple. This fruit is covered by green, yellow or red skin which is thick but not hard. It has a pattern like that of a reptile’s scales. Like the sugar apple, its flesh contains a lot of black smooth seeds which can be discarded easily. The flesh can be juicy and creamy as well as hard. Although as new varieties are being developed, the season is extending to early summer. Custard apple is a common name for a fruit, and the tree which bears it, Annona reticulata. The fruits vary in shape, heart-shaped, spherical, oblong or weird. The size ranges from 7 to 12 cm (2.8 to 4.7 in), depending on the cultivar. Iniciar o cancelamento; Solicitar um reembolso. …The Custard Apple tree is prized for its tasty and unique fruit, and various parts of the tree also have traditional medicinal uses.The Annonaceae are a family of flowering plants consisting of trees, shrubs, or rarely lianas [3] commonly known as the custard apple family [4] [3] or soursop family. With 108 accepted genera and about 2400 known species, [5] it is the largest family in the Magnoliales.
